Acer Nitro V 15 (ANV15-51)
The cheap way into RTX 4050 gaming, often under 900 dollars with slotted RAM you can double. The trade-off is honest: a dull 250-nit panel and loud fans. For 1080p gaming on a budget it does the job. For anything color-critical, look elsewhere.

ubuntu-lts: Raptor Lake plus RTX 4050, hybrid graphics. Proprietary nvidia driver, on-demand PRIME for battery. Suspend on the dGPU wants nvidia power management or it can hang. Webcam is plain UVC. The screen is the real complaint here, washed-out colors, 250 nits, this is a bad panel for anything but gaming. No fingerprint reader.
